WebFor example, a gym with 1,000 members paying $50 per month could generate $50,000 per month in revenue. If the gym has expenses of $20,000 per month, then it would have a profit of $30,000 per month. But getting to 1000 members is a big push and it will take a while. WebFeb 22, 2024 · According to the 2024 IHRSA Profile of Success, the median profit margin for all clubs is 16.5%, 20% for fitness-only clubs, and 15.5% for multipurpose clubs.
